Current edition

304 pages1999

fiction historical mysterious fast-paced
Other editions (26)
Expand filter menu Filter editions

445 pages1999

fiction historical mysterious fast-paced

13h 24m1999

user-added

fiction historical mysterious fast-paced

721 pages1999

fiction historical mysterious fast-paced

2h 54m1999

user-added

fiction historical mysterious fast-paced

367 pages1999

fiction historical mysterious fast-paced

491 pages1999

fiction historical mysterious fast-paced